As the agent builder Kasal evolves, we are transitioning MetricsJet/Converter from an award-winning innovation into a first-class backend capability. Originally developed by David Schwarzenbacher and Kyle Hale, MetricsJet solves a critical blocker for Unity Catalog (UC) adoption: the automated translation of complex reporting logic (e.g., Power BI measures) into governed, reusable UC Metrics.By embedding this capability directly into Kasal, we eliminate fragmentation and provide a seamless migration path for downstream analytics. This strategic alignment follows a milestone-heavy quarter, including winning the FE Product Innovation Award and receiving strong validation from the UC Metrics Product team. With proven demand from global enterprises like Nestlé, EY, and Coca-Cola HBC, we are now finalizing the code integration to combine MetricsJet with Kasal’s core architecture. This session explores how this unified approach accelerates governance and simplifies the Lakehouse journey.
